Abstract

A time delay equation for the sea–air oscillator model is studied. The aim is to create an asymptotic solving method of nonlinear equation for the El Nino–Southern Oscillation model. And based on a class of oscillators of the model, employing the method of ENSO singular perturbation, the asymptotic solution of corresponding problem is obtained. It is proven from the results that the method of singular perturbation can be used for analysing the sea surface temperature anomaly in the equatorial eastern Pacific of the atmosphere–ocean oscillation for ENSO model.
